🎯 Glide into Victory with Superglide!
The Superglide Glass Mouse Skates are engineered for gamers seeking unparalleled speed and precision. Made from durable aluminosilicate glass, these skates offer a super smooth glide and are designed specifically for the Logitech G Pro X Superlight1. With a polished round edge and eSports-grade accuracy, they provide a competitive edge that lasts.

I**.
Smooooooooooooooth
I bought these for my 1st gen G-Pro Superlight. The circular pad that goes on the bottom did not accomidate for the bump on the removerable tray and did not stick properly, however it was not necceary and i just removed it. The glass pads themselvs are very slick, So much so that when i was web browing my clicks wouldnt register beacuse the mouse was moving when i pressed it. This did not happen with the standard pads. It took a bit of getting used to for browsing, however, when plaing FPS video games this is not an issue and the extra slickness of the glass pads make it easier to use.

A**S
Entirely Hype Based Waste of Money
Fortnite and Fortnite only.If you plan on playing Valorant, CS:GO, or any game where you are aiming for headshots or precision? Never pick up a pair of glass skates. No control pad will ever make up for the complete lack of static friction. There is a resistance required to aim correctly.For day-to-day use, you will hate these skates. I found myself constantly struggling to double click icons on my desktop, sliding servers around on my discord instead of opening them, and not able to open youtube videos. There is no resistance when any force is applied to them, and because of this, your mouse will move just by clicking the mouse. A gentle soft click will have your cursor move up and down and you'll be struggling to perform everyday casual tasks.If the person you view as the best in their game can play with the stock feet of their mouse, so can you. I ended up regretting them within the first 24 hours and by the end of the week ordered Tiger Arc 1s because I missed the feeling of the Superlight's stock feet. FOMO is not worth it in this case. You'd be much happier missing out on this experience instead of missing what you had no issues with but decided to destroy. PTFE feet are basically impossible to remove without destruction.TL;DR - Zero control, zero precision, zero comfort, and zero reason to use glass skates over any well-known aftermarket PTFE feet. If it ain't broke, don't fix it. And if your mouse is semi-popular, it's likely it ain't broke.
